Remarks & Notes 
E-60 No. 960 and new Amfleet cars are on display during the open-house celebrating the restoration of Amtrak's Lancaster Station in 1977. The 70-foot long 183-ton giant was built by GE in July, 1976. It's facing east along the westbound platform, with the old Lititz Pike bridge in the background.
